* Suppress embedding fonts when the skp's fonts match the OS fonts.Gravatar caryclark2015-08-31
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| The million SKPs generated require >5T of storage. A good deal of that are copies of system fonts. Chrome built with #DEFINE SK_WHITELIST_SERIALIZED_TYPEFACES will omit the font data if the font matches a precomputed checksum. The captured SKP prepends sk_ to the names of fonts that have their data omitted. The SKP consumer can either add renamed fonts from the recording machine, or add gDeserializeTypefaceDelegate = WhitelistDeserializeTypeface; which strips the sk_ prefix when deserializing typefaces. whitelist_typefaces --check Computes the checksums of fallback fonts and returns 0 if the checksums match the checked-in file SkWhitelistChecksum.cpp. whitelist_typefaces --generate Writes an updated version of SkWhitelistChecksum.cpp. (Added Mike since this modifies a public header) R=bungeman@google.com,rmistry@google.com,reed@google.com Review URL: https://codereview.chromium.org/1317913005

* Remove include of stdlib.h from SkTypes.h.Gravatar bungeman2015-08-26
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Unfortunately, immintrin.h (which is also included by SkTypes) includes xmmintrin.h which includes mm_malloc.h which includes stdlib.h for malloc even though, from the implementation, it is difficult to see why. Fortunately, arm_neon.h does not seem to be involved in such shenanigans, so building for Android will keep things sane. TBR=reed@google.com Doesn't change Skia API, just moves an include.
